WebMay 6, 2024 · Shorted Motor. Your air conditioner’s electric motor can run for hours if it needs to. But if it is left to run for a long time, the wire insulation breaks down and causes an electrical short. This results in a higher amount of electricity passing through the wires, causing the breaker to trip. WebIf the motor seizes or is binding, it will stop the fan or restrict it. If the fan is slow, not working, or wobbles, the shaft may be out of true, or its bearings are worn out. Bent or distorted blades can introduce a wobble, which can lead to seizing. If the fan motor is running very hot, it can mean it's failing. (Ensure power is off.)
